1977 Volkswagen 1302 vs. 2013 Honda CR-Z

To start off, 2013 Honda CR-Z is newer by 36 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1977 Volkswagen 1302.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1977 Volkswagen 1302 would be higher. At 1,497 cc (4 cylinders), 2013 Honda CR-Z is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2013 Honda CR-Z (120 HP @ 6000 RPM) has 86 more horse power than 1977 Volkswagen 1302. (34 HP @ 3600 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2013 Honda CR-Z should accelerate faster than 1977 Volkswagen 1302.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2013 Honda CR-Z weights approximately 497 kg more than 1977 Volkswagen 1302.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1977 Volkswagen 1302 is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1977 Volkswagen 1302.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2013 Honda CR-Z,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2013 Honda CR-Z (174 Nm @ 2000 RPM) has 89 more torque (in Nm) than 1977 Volkswagen 1302. (85 Nm @ 2000 RPM). This means 2013 Honda CR-Z will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1977 Volkswagen 1302.

Compare all specifications:

1977 Volkswagen 1302 2013 Honda CR-Z
Make Volkswagen Honda
Model 1302 CR-Z
Year Released 1977 2013
Engine Position Rear Front
Engine Size 1192 cc 1497 cc
Engine Cylinders 4 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 34 HP 120 HP
Engine RPM 3600 RPM 6000 RPM
Torque 85 Nm 174 Nm
Torque RPM 2000 RPM 2000 RPM
Engine Bore Size 77 mm 73 mm
Engine Stroke Size 64 mm 89 mm
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Rear Front
Transmission Type Manual CVT
Number of Seats 5 seats 4 seats
Vehicle Weight 750 kg 1247 kg
Vehicle Length 4070 mm 4079 mm
Vehicle Width 1560 mm 1740 mm
Vehicle Height 1510 mm 1394 mm
Wheelbase Size 2410 mm 2435 mm
